Priced at 15, opened 16, closed 17 7/16. 2.2M shares priced by Merril Lynch. Strong opening for the stock considering the Nasdaq closed down more than 1% for the day, -13.42, and the other IPO's today closed almost all unchanged.

Here's what the company does:

Versatility Inc. (formerly NPRI) is a leading provider of client/server customer interaction software that enables businesses to automate and enhance their telemarketing and teleselling capabilities. The Company's software products are designed to increase the productivity and revenue-generating capabilities of organizations operating call centers to interact with existing and potential customers.

The Company's products include desktop software applications, development and customization tools and optional server-based software services, and support a wide variety of leading computing platforms, allowing users to implement a scaleable, flexible and interoperable software solution that can be used independently or as part of an integrated enterprise-wide customer interaction implementation. Versatility also offers fee-based professional, consulting and maintenance services to provide implementation, integration and ongoing support of the Company's software products.
